Output 8abbefb7306e60fe70183feb9f6405b69b010a5abd177bba3ac34f6db7232249:1

value
999490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c50836fd3610f86e229f14f4ce49128a42ac6f1 OP_EQUAL
address
3LKLDr8wok41Eyi62srEEu3RvVqmYixe19
transaction
8abbefb7306e60fe70183feb9f6405b69b010a5abd177bba3ac34f6db7232249
spent
true